April Date Set for Hot Cakes 20-Year Bash at XOYO

On Friday, 18th April, seminal UK Bass label Hot Cakes celebrates an impressive two decades of pioneering beats at XOYO London. From 10pm to 4am, Hot Cakes frontman Deekline will play a starring role in a wave of b2b sets with some of the most prominent figures in UK Bass, Jungle, and Breaks, adding a unique appeal to the latest installment in the brand’s illustrious events history. Tickets are available from £12.50 (+BF) via Skiddle.

Since its establishment, Hot Cakes has consistently championed forward-thinking bass-driven music, securing its status as a crucial contributor to the UK’s electronic music community. The label has featured influential artists throughout its twenty-year legacy, constantly redefining and evolving the genre while cultivating a dedicated following. Known for its energetic events and expertly curated lineups, Hot Cakes’ anniversary night at XOYO is set to blend nostalgia with contemporary innovation.

XOYO’s renowned basement, praised for its authentic club environment, intimate setting, and exceptional sound clarity, will host a meticulously curated roster assembled by label head and celebrated artist, Deekline. Bass music pioneers Aries, Scott Garcia, ORIGIN8A & Propa, Freestylers, and Jungle icon Nicky Blackmarket will all go B2B with Deekline, each contributing their distinctive styles to energise partygoers. Further bolstering the lineup are Sean T from Genius Cru and esteemed artists Katalyst, Jurassik, and Rolla-B, promising an immersive journey through the spectrum of Bass-heavy music genres.

Guiding the night’s momentum are respected MCs Navigator, Hyperactive, and Enamie, each revered for their unmissable stage presence, ensuring sustained energy and crowd interaction. Complementing the music, memorial-driven collective, Daisy Roots Movement, acclaimed for their distinctive junglist dance performances, will create an immersive visual dimension that perfectly aligns with the heavyweight musical selection. 

Organised by the highly regarded Weird Science team, known for their distinctive and memorable event productions at XOYO and across the UK, this night will exemplify their ability to craft unique, high-quality clubbing experiences alongside XOYO, which continues to uphold its reputation as a pivotal location in London’s underground music culture.
